Mesawed Standard

Mesaweds are bread for long either long beaks (as the standard picture) or short .
The bird below the standards sketch was tested sucsessfuly from 50 miles. This group is among the top elite flying birds in an Egyptian loft.
The standard picture and the bird below it show medium beaks. The middle two birds exhibiting short beaks.
At the bottom left a 4 months male with a broad and medium beak. He still has a long way to develop.
At the bottom right a 1 year old female with a short beak and compacted head.
In common, you should note the aqueline beaks and the strength of the body. Note also that the middle bird on the stand is strickly show bird. Short birds in general are characterized by shorter beaks, necks, legs, and long body and that is so hard to put together.
